Not all apps will be able to be moved to the SD Card anyway. It is something that the developer actually has to include in the app. Basically because you lose access to anything installed on the SD card when you mount your SD card via USB to the PC.

access-list inside_out extended deny ip host a.b.c.d any
where:
inside_out is the name ofthe access list bound to your internal interface
a.b.c.d is the IP address of the computer
That'll stop them passing any traffic at all through the firewall.

Short answer: Yes
Long answer: Usually, the commands may have different syntax or work in slightly different fashions depending on the "flavour" of *nix. The very basic commands like "ls" "cd" "cp" "mv" etc will definately be the same though.
